@@Argonova On the one hand, the Dwemer were extremely powerful, and extremely hidden. It's safe to say a Dwemer getting murdered was EXTREMELY rare. A Dwemer getting soul-trapped would be even MORE rare. In addition, the Dwemer vanished in the FIRST ERA. And finally, the Soul Cairn is obviously FAR larger than what we see. It's safe to say, if there are any Dwemer here, they're VERY VERY RARE, and would not necessarily happen to be in the exact piece of Soul Cairn we explore.

42:24 Have to mention that soul actually disappears when you enter that section after opening it up, suggesting that you arrived just in time to see the last dregs of her soul be siphoned away by the ideal master above. I'm also certain that Word Wall belongs to Durnehviir, and is how he actually travelled to the Soul Cairn. I think he found a way to teleport both himself and the Word Wall he perches on to the Soul Cairn, and obviously he is now since trapped. I think the Soul Cows with the farmer are the only ones you see alive, because of the farmer as well. He clearly has taken it upon himself to keep practising his craft from life, so he's managed to culture soul husks and even keep his livestock "alive". All other souls of animals that end up in the soul cairn likely perished very quickly, but it's only with the still working farmer, those cows remain
